fre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)(本科)-資料下載頁

2024-12-06 02:56本頁面

【導(dǎo)讀】本科生畢業(yè)論文(設(shè)計(jì)). 專業(yè)班級(jí):計(jì)科0701班。完成時(shí)間:2021年5月

  

【正文】 : + dbClassName + \r\n鏈接位置 : + dbUrl)。 } return conn。 } /* * 功能:執(zhí)行查詢語句 */ public ResultSet executeQuery(String sql) { try { conn = getConnection()。 stmt = (, )。 rs = (sql)。 } catch (SQLException ex) { (())。 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 23 } return rs。 } /* * 功能 :執(zhí)行更新操作 */ public int executeUpdate(String sql) { int result = 0。 try { conn = getConnection()。 //調(diào)用 getConnection()方法構(gòu)造Connection對(duì)象的一個(gè)實(shí)例 conn stmt = (, )。 result = (sql)。 //執(zhí)行更新操作 } catch (SQLException ex) { result = 0。 } return result。 } /* * 功能 :關(guān)閉數(shù)據(jù)庫的連接 */ public void close() { try { if (rs != null) { ()。 } if (stmt != null) { ()。 } if (conn != null) { ()。 } } catch (Exception e) { ()。 } } } 登錄 模塊程序設(shè)計(jì) 本模塊主要 是 用戶通過圖書管理系統(tǒng)的首頁登錄進(jìn)入該系統(tǒng)。用戶輸入正確的用戶名高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 24 和密碼,系統(tǒng)會(huì)根據(jù)用戶的身份進(jìn)行相應(yīng)權(quán)限劃分;如果登錄信息有錯(cuò)誤,則系統(tǒng)提示登入錯(cuò)誤的信息,并且禁止系統(tǒng)用戶進(jìn)行任何操作。圖書借閱管理系統(tǒng)的 登錄 主頁面如圖 所示。 圖 圖書管理系統(tǒng)登錄首頁 用戶在登錄頁面寫好用戶名和密碼,選擇登錄,登錄成功則跳轉(zhuǎn)到系統(tǒng)的首頁,否則提示錯(cuò)誤信息 [14]。在服務(wù)器端 進(jìn)行用戶身份驗(yàn)證的程序流程圖如圖 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 25 圖 系統(tǒng)管理員功能模塊的實(shí)現(xiàn) 本模塊中最主要的是管理 系統(tǒng)用戶 ,設(shè)置圖書館信息等操作 ,其中管理系統(tǒng)用戶包括對(duì)他們 進(jìn)行 添加 ,修改 ,刪除 及權(quán)限劃分 操作 。 其中系統(tǒng)管理員讀系統(tǒng)用戶進(jìn)行管理的操作頁面如下圖所示: 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 26 圖 系統(tǒng)管理員管理用戶操作界面 其中對(duì)系統(tǒng)用戶權(quán)限的設(shè)置是該操作的重要部分也是系統(tǒng)提高效率的關(guān)鍵所在,起具體實(shí)現(xiàn)代碼為: private ActionForward managerModify(ActionMapping mapping, ActionForm form, HttpServletRequest request, HttpServletResponse response) { ManagerForm managerForm = (ManagerForm) form。 (())。 //獲取并設(shè)置管理員 ID號(hào) (())。 //獲取并設(shè)置管理 員名稱 (())。 //獲取并設(shè)置管理員密碼 (())。 //獲取并設(shè)置系統(tǒng)設(shè)置權(quán)限 (())。 //獲取并設(shè)置讀者管理權(quán)限 (())。 //獲取并設(shè)置圖書 管理權(quán)限 (())。 //獲取并設(shè)置圖書借還權(quán)限 (())。 //獲取并設(shè)置系統(tǒng)查詢權(quán)限 int ret = (managerForm)。 //調(diào)用設(shè)置管理員權(quán)限的方法 if (ret == 0) { (error, 設(shè)置管理員權(quán)限失??! )。//保存錯(cuò)誤提示信息到error參數(shù)中 return (error)。 //轉(zhuǎn)到錯(cuò)誤提示頁面 } else { return (managerModify)。 //轉(zhuǎn)到權(quán)限設(shè)置成功頁面 } } 讀者管理功能模塊的實(shí)現(xiàn) 讀者管理主要實(shí)現(xiàn)對(duì)讀者的類型管理和信息管理兩個(gè)功能子模塊,其中讀者類型管理中需要設(shè)置不同類型讀者一次性可借閱的圖書數(shù)量,讀者信息管理 則主要管理維護(hù)讀者的基本信息,其各自操作界面如下所示: 1) 讀者類型管理 功能界面: 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 27 圖 讀者類型管理操作界面 2)讀者信息管理功能界面: 圖 讀者信息管理界面 該管理功能在設(shè)置讀者信息時(shí)需要輸入讀者姓名,性別,條形碼,選擇讀者類別,有效證件,證件號(hào)碼,電話, 等信息。 其中的姓名,性別,條形碼,證件號(hào)碼是必填選項(xiàng)。 查詢 功能模塊的實(shí)現(xiàn) 查詢功能模塊包括圖書查詢,讀者借閱查詢和借閱到期提醒三個(gè)子功能模塊。 1) 圖書查詢可根據(jù)圖書的條形碼,書名,作者,出 版社等不同信息進(jìn)行查詢,其操作界面圖下圖所示: 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 28 圖 圖書查詢操作界面 實(shí)現(xiàn)該功能中根據(jù)讀者不同需求的按條件查詢 實(shí)現(xiàn)語句如下: public Collection query(String strif){ BookForm bookForm=null。 Collection bookColl=new ArrayList()。 String sql=。 if(strif!=all amp。amp。 strif!=null amp。amp。 strif!=){ sql=select * from (select b.*, as bookcaseName, as publishing, from tb_bookinfo b left join tb_bookcase c on = join tb_publishing p on = join tb_booktype t on = where =0) as book where book.+strif+39。 }else{ sql=select b.*, as bookcaseName, as publishing, from tb_bookinfo b left join tb_bookcase c on = join tb_publishing p on = join tb_booktype t on = where =0。 } (圖書查詢時(shí)的 SQL: +sql)。 ResultSet rs=(sql)。 try { while (()) { bookForm=new BookForm()。 ((1))。 ((2))。 ((3))。 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 29 ((4))。 ((5))。 ((6))。 (((7)))。 //此處必須進(jìn)行類型轉(zhuǎn)換 ((8))。 ((9))。 ((10))。 ((11))。 ((12))。 (((13)))。 ((14))。 ((15))。 ((16))。 (bookForm)。 } } catch (SQLException ex) { ()。 } ()。 return bookColl。 } 2)借閱查詢子模塊是對(duì)圖書當(dāng)前狀態(tài)和讀者當(dāng)前的借閱情況進(jìn)行查詢 ,具有此權(quán)限的用戶登錄并進(jìn)入該操作界面后選中相應(yīng)的查詢條件 ,并輸入相應(yīng)的查詢信息 ,系統(tǒng)即可在頁面顯示被查詢的圖書的狀態(tài) ,或相應(yīng)讀者的當(dāng)起借閱情況 ,此外 ,還可以輸入相應(yīng)時(shí)間段內(nèi)的所有借閱清單 ,或選擇某個(gè)讀者查詢他在某個(gè)時(shí)間段內(nèi)的借閱情況 ,查詢某個(gè)時(shí)間段內(nèi)的 此子功能操作界面為 : 圖 借閱查詢操作界面 系統(tǒng)中同時(shí)選中日期和限制條件進(jìn)行查詢時(shí) ,程序是在條件查詢的基礎(chǔ)上選中符合時(shí)間條件限制的內(nèi)容 ,其實(shí)現(xiàn)代碼為 : if ( == 2) { if ((f) != null) { str = (f) + like 39。% + (key) + %39。 } 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 30 (日期和條件 )。 String sdate = (sdate)。 String edate = (edate)。 String str1 = null。 if (sdate != null amp。amp。 edate != null) { str1 = borrowTime between 39。 + sdate + 39。 and 39。 + edate + 39。 } str = str + and borr. + str1。 (條件和日期: + str)。 } 3) 借閱到期提醒子模塊是將系統(tǒng)當(dāng)前時(shí)間與應(yīng)歸還的時(shí)間進(jìn)行 比較 ,如果系統(tǒng)當(dāng)前時(shí)間 以超過圖書 應(yīng)歸還 時(shí)間 ,相應(yīng)的讀者借閱信息便會(huì)被顯示在借閱到期提醒界面 ,其界面為 : 圖 借閱到期提醒 圖書管理功能模塊的實(shí)現(xiàn) 與 讀者管理模塊類似,圖書管理模塊也分為圖書類型管理和圖書檔案管理兩個(gè)子模塊,其中圖書類型管理功能處理將圖書分類提高管理效率外還設(shè)置了不同類型圖書可借閱的天數(shù),對(duì)不同類型圖書進(jìn)行區(qū)別管理,圖書檔案管理是管理維護(hù)圖書館藏書的基本信息。這兩個(gè)子模塊的操作界面為: 1) 圖書類型管理界面: 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 31 圖 圖書類型管理界面 2) 圖書檔案管理界面: 圖 圖書檔案管理界面 圖書檔案中包含圖書的條形碼,圖書名稱,圖書類型,作者,譯者,價(jià)格,出版社,所在書架等圖書基本信息,其中作者,譯者,頁碼是備選信息,可以不填。 圖書 借還 功能模塊的實(shí)現(xiàn) 該功能模塊可分為圖書借閱 ,圖書歸還 ,圖書續(xù)借三個(gè)子模塊 . 1)圖書借閱 。 該子模塊 實(shí)現(xiàn) 系統(tǒng)的借閱功能 ,讀者向圖書管理員提供自己的編號(hào)會(huì)顯示出讀者當(dāng)起的借閱情況 ,再提供要 借閱的圖書標(biāo)號(hào) ,圖書管理員將信息記錄在系統(tǒng)中 ,借閱成功 ,其 操作界面如下圖 : 高校圖書管理系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n) 32 圖 圖書借閱操作界面 如果在借閱時(shí)所要借閱的 圖書不存在或者讀者借閱已達(dá)借閱圖書的上線 ,則讀者不能接續(xù)借閱圖書 ,系統(tǒng)將給出相應(yīng)提示 ,此功能的實(shí)現(xiàn)代碼為 : private ActionForward bookborrow(ActionMapping mapping, ActionForm form, HttpServletRequest request, HttpServletResponse response){ //查詢讀者信息 //此處一定不能使用該語句進(jìn)行轉(zhuǎn)換 ((barcode))。 ReaderForm reader = (ReaderForm) (readerForm)。 (readerinfo, reader)。 //查詢讀者的借閱信息 (borrowinfo,((barcode)))。 //完成借閱 String f = (f)。 String key = (inputkey)。 if (key != null amp。amp。 !()) { String operator = (operator)。 BookForm bookForm=(f, key)。 if (bookForm!=null){ in
點(diǎn)擊復(fù)制文檔內(nèi)容
研究報(bào)告相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1